Brussels to host Uzbekistan-EU Cooperation Council meeting
On November 15-17, Brussels will host a meeting of the Uzbekistan-European Union Cooperation Council.

“On November 15-17, 2021, the delegation of Uzbekistan headed by the Minister of Foreign Affairs Abdulaziz Kamilov will visit Brussels to participate in the 16th meeting of the Uzbekistan-European Union Cooperation Council,” the MFA press service said.
The parties will first discuss general and political matters – including the status of negotiations on the Enhanced Partnership and Cooperation Agreement, internal reforms, justice & home affairs, human rights and rule of law issues.
They will then look into trade, economic and investment issues – including aspects relating to Uzbekistan’s GSP+ status (Generalized Scheme of Preferences), World Trade Organization accession, connectivity, and energy.
Lastly, the meeting will address regional and international issues.
